Graciosa Posted January 10, 2012 Share Posted January 10, 2012 O.k., I think you could use the "S-Bahn" ( S11 to Bergisch Gladbach) It's possible to buy "ViererKarte" (tickets for 4 persons - for adults and children), there you need section A. I don't know wether is the nearest train, you have the possibility from S-Bahn, skytrain and train - it's all the same price (8,70 for 4 adults and 5,70 for 4 children). And I'm pretty shure you can ask also at the airport, the most of the people use public transport.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
